Engineering 3+2 Program, Bachelor of Science/Master of Science
The School of Engineering '3+2 BS/MS program' allows qualified students to earn both a BS (BSIE or BSME) and an MS (MSISE or MSME) concurrently. Currently, a student can earn any one of the following BS/MS combinations: (1) BSIE/MSISE, (2) BSIE/MSME, (3) BSME/MSISE, or (4) BSME/MSMSE . Students can complete the requirements for both degrees in five years, thus shortening the normal time to receive both degrees from six years to five years. The degrees are awarded simultaneously.
Specific Admission Requirements
Students should apply no later than the spring before the senior year. Students are required to take the GRE and to have a 3.0 GPA for regular admission to the MS programs. The application for admission must include a completed Engineering MS application form, an unofficial CSU Pueblo transcript, and GRE scores. Students are strongly encouraged to complete an internship prior to enrolling in graduate-level courses.
Specific Program Requirements
A student may take up to 9 credits of coursework taken at the 500-level while the student is in the 3+2 program that will count toward both the BSE/BSIE and MSE/MSISE degrees. Courses commonly used for such purposes include EN 540, EN 541, EN 562, or EN 573 for BSE students; and EN 520, EN 571, EN 575, or EN 577 for BSIE students.
Program Overview
Requirement | Credits |
---|---|
BSE/BSIE Requirements | 126-130 |
MSE/MSIE Requirements | 30-33 |
Total Credits | 156-163 |
- 126 credits required for BSE. 130 credits required for BSIE.
- 30 credits required for non-thesis option. 33 credits required for thesis option.
All other requirements for the 3+2 program in engineering are the same as for the regular master’s degree. For more information, consult the Engineering (BS), Industrial and Systems Engineering (BSISE), Engineering (MS), and Industrial and Systems Engineering (MS) graduate programs.
